#0f4b97 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0f4b97 is composed of 5.9% red, 29.4% green and 59.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.1% cyan, 50.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 213.5 degrees, a saturation of 81.9% and a lightness of 32.5%. #0f4b97 color hex could be obtained by blending #1e96ff with #00002f.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

Shades and Tints of #0f4b97
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010408 is the darkest color, while #f5f9f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#0f4b97
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4f5357 is the less saturated color, while #0249a4 is the most saturated one.
